Co to jest kamera szpiegowska? Rozumienie serii kamer interfejsu obwodowego
seryjny interfejs obwodowy lub SPI to protokół komunikacyjny używany w systemach wbudowanych do łączenia procesorów z urządzeniami zewnętrznymi, takimi jak czujniki, kamery i wyświetlacze. Kamery SPI wykorzystują ten standard do przesyłania danych obrazowych.
w świecie systemów wbudowanych i urządzeń elektronicznych, kamery SPI (serialny interfejs obwodowy) zyskały znaczną popularność ze względu na ich prostotę- Nie.
podstawy komunikacji SPI
Przed przejściem do szczegółów tych kamer, najpierw zrozummy główne koncepcje komunikacji. SPI to synchroniczny protokoł komunikacji seryjnej, który umożliwia urządzeniom komunikowanie się ze sobą, dzieląc dane na krótkich odległościach. Zazwyczaj przejawia się za pośred
/
Komunikacja z udziałem szpiegów opiera się na czterech podstawowych sygnałach:
- sck (serial clock): sygnał ten jest tworzony przez urządzenie główne i jest uważany za źródło synchronizującego zegarka dla procesu przekazywania danych.
- MOSI (master out slave in): urządzenie master wysyła informacje do urządzenia slave za pomocą tego sygnału.
- miso (master in slave out): urządzenie slave wysyła dane z powrotem do urządzenia master za pomocą tego sygnału.
- ss (slave select): jest to sygnał selekcji używany do identyfikacji określonego urządzenia slawa, z którym master może komunikować się.
Rozumienie kamer szpiegowskich
Teraz, mając pojęcie o tym, jak działa komunikacja SPI, będziemy dalej w tym temacie pogłębiając się w kamerach SPI. Kamera SPI to rodzaj modułu czujnika obrazu, który ma czujnik obrazu, soczewkę i interfejs seryjny (SPI) zintegrowany w kompakto
/
Kamery szpiegowskie mają kilka zalet, które sprawiają, że nadają się do różnych zastosowań:
- prosty proces integracji: kamery spy mają prosty protokół komunikacji, który wykorzystuje tylko cztery przewody - zegar (sclk), master output slave input (mosi), master input slave output (miso) i slave select (ss). umożliwia to proste połączenia i mniejszą liczbę pinów. Dlatego można go
- kompaktowy rozmiar:kamery SPI są kompaktowe, ponieważ ich interfejs zajmuje mniej szpilów w porównaniu z kamerami USB lub GIG. Dzięki temu oszczędza się miejsce na deskach, dzięki czemu można je łatwo zintegrować z urządzeniami przenośnymi, urządzeniami IoT
- niskie zużycie energii: kamery spy są zaprojektowane tak, aby działały efektywnie przy niskim zużyciu energii.
- uchwycenie obrazu w czasie rzeczywistym: kamery szpiegowskie mogą robić zdjęcia lub obrazy wideo w czasie rzeczywistym, dzięki czemu mogą być stosowane bezpośrednio do badania lub analizy danych in situ. Jest to ważne zwłaszcza w przypadku systemów, które rejestrują wszelkiego rodzaju nadzór, wiz
- elastyczność ustawień obrazu: dla wielu aparatów spy dostępne parametry regulowane mogą obejmować rozdzielczość, częstotliwość klatki, opcje ekspozycji i zwiększania. To ta płynność pozwala użytkownikom osiągnąć najwyższą jakość obrazu poprzez dostosowanie do ich
/
Oprócz tego kamery szpiegowskie mają wiele technicznych zalet:
- komunikacja jest synchroniczna, z wymianą danych na krawędziach wznoszących się/opadających sygnału zegarowego wysyłanego przez procesor głównego.
- SPI obsługuje wiele slaves przy użyciu unikalnych linii ss, umożliwiając interfejs kilku kamer/periferyków poprzez jednego mistrza.
- Prędkość przesyłania wynosi od setek kbps do dziesiątek mbps w zależności od prędkości zegara - wystarczająco szybka dla wielu aplikacji widzenia.
- Kamery spy wymagają mniej zewnętrznych chipów niż USB/Ethernet i mają prostą, taną łączność idealną do zastosowań wbudowanych.
/
integracja i wsparcie oprogramowania
W celu integracji kamery spy konieczne jest odpowiednie wsparcie oprogramowania.
Większość kamer szpiegowskich posiada biblioteki lub interfejsy programowania aplikacji (API) z funkcjami i poleceniami wbudowanymi do obsługi kamery, przechwytywania obrazu i dostosowywania ustawień. Takie biblioteki są powszechnie stosowane wraz z popularnymi systemami
/
Ponadto niektóre kamery spy są również wyposażone w funkcje przetwarzania obrazu wewnątrz urządzenia.Moduł kameryNa przykład, te kamery mogą zawierać funkcje takie jak kompresja obrazu, regulacja koloru, a nawet niektóre algorytmy analizy obrazu pierwszego poziomu.
/
wniosek
Kamery spy są gotowe do obsługi i wielofunkcyjne rozwiązanie do przesyłania zdjęć lub wideo do systemów wbudowanych. W rzeczywistości ich prostotę i zaprojektowane dla niskiego zużycia energii, możliwości w czasie rzeczywistym są również zgodne z wieloma zastosowaniami. Od
/
Sinoseen ma bogate doświadczenie w projektowaniu i produkcji aparatów i może zapewnić najbardziej profesjonalną konsultację i wsparcie, poprzez zrozumienie potrzeb aplikacji, aby zapewnić najbardziej odpowiednie rozwiązania wbudowane widzenie. jeśli potrzebujesz, proszę nie wahaj się doSkontaktuj się z nami- Nie.
/ / / często zadawane pytania /
P1: Co to jest komunikacja szpiegowska i jak ona jest powiązana z kamerami szpiegowskimi?
Komunikacja spi to protokół stosowany w systemach wbudowanych do wymiany danych między urządzeniami. Kamery spi wykorzystują ten protokół do przesyłania danych obrazowych do procesorów lub mikrokontrolerów do dalszego przetwarzania lub przechowywania.
/
Q2: Jakie są zalety stosowania kamer szpiegowczych w systemach wbudowanych?
Kamery spy oferują kilka zalet, w tym prostą integrację ze względu na minimalne wymagania w zakresie okablowania, kompaktowy rozmiar odpowiedni dla urządzeń przenośnych, niskie zużycie energii idealne dla zastosowań zasilanych bateriami, przechwytywanie obrazu w czasie rzeczywist
/
P3:Jak mogę zintegrować kamery szpiegowskie z moim projektem i jakie oprogramowanie jest dostępne?
Integracja kamer spy do projektów polega na podłączeniu ich do systemów mikrokontrolerów i wykorzystaniu bibliotek oprogramowania lub APIs dostarczonych przez producentów kamer. Biblioteki te oferują funkcje obsługi kamery, przechwytywania obrazu i dostosowywania ustawień, uproszczając proces integra